Abstract
The polymerisation kinetics of resoles has been modelled and numerical results obtained for an isothermal, homogeneous, continuousโflow, stirredโtank reactor. The different reactivities of the ortho and para hydrogens on the phenolic rings, both at the โendsโ of polymeric chains as well as at the shielded โinternalโ locations, have been accounted for in the kinetic model and a sensitivity analysis has been carried out. The concentrations of phenol, formaldehyde, various sites, branch points and the numberโaverage chain length are obtained for various values of the rate constants, phenol to formaldehyde ratio in the feed stream and the average residence time in the reactor. It has been observed that the reactivity of the paraโhydrogen atom on an โendโ phenolic ring is the most important parameter.
